ไฟล์ PowerPoint PPT หรือ PPTX มักถูกแปลงเป็นรูปแบบอื่นเพื่อวัตถุประสงค์ที่แตกต่างกัน สิ่งนี้อาจมีประโยชน์เมื่อคุณพิมพ์สไลด์ สร้างสไลด์โชว์หรือโปรแกรมดู PowerPoint เป็นต้น ท่ามกลางรูปแบบอื่นๆ SVG เป็นรูปแบบภาพเวกเตอร์ยอดนิยมที่ใช้แสดงสไลด์ PPT ดังนั้น ในบทความนี้ คุณจะได้เรียนรู้วิธีการแปลง PowerPoint PPT เป็น SVG ใน Python
- Python Library เพื่อแปลงสไลด์ PowerPoint เป็น SVG
- ขั้นตอนในการแปลง PowerPoint PPT เป็น SVG ใน Python
- แปลงสไลด์ใน PowerPoint PPT เป็น SVG
Python Library เพื่อแปลง PowerPoint PPT เป็น SVG
Aspose.Slides for Python เป็นไลบรารีที่น่าทึ่งซึ่งมีฟีเจอร์มากมายในการสร้างและจัดการงานนำเสนอ PowerPoint คุณสามารถสร้างงานนำเสนอที่เรียบง่ายหรือซับซ้อนตั้งแต่เริ่มต้นได้อย่างไร้รอยต่อ นอกจากนี้ ไลบรารียังให้คุณแปลงไฟล์ PPT, PPTX และ ODP เป็นรูปแบบยอดนิยมอื่นๆ เราจะใช้ไลบรารีนี้เพื่อแปลงงานนำเสนอ PPT/PPTX เป็นภาพ SVG คุณสามารถติดตั้งได้จาก PyPI โดยใช้คำสั่ง pip ต่อไปนี้
> pip install aspose.slides
ขั้นตอนในการแปลง PPTX เป็น SVG ใน Python
การแปลงงานนำเสนอ PowerPoint PPT หรือ PPTX เป็น SVG นั้นง่ายเหมือนวงกลม ต่อไปนี้เป็นขั้นตอนที่จำเป็นในการแปลงไฟล์ PPT/PPTX เป็นรูปแบบ SVG โดยใช้ Aspose.Slides for Python
- โหลดไฟล์ PowerPoint PPT หรือ PPTX จากดิสก์
- วนซ้ำสไลด์ในงานนำเสนอ
- บันทึกแต่ละสไลด์เป็นไฟล์ SVG ไปยังตำแหน่งที่ต้องการ
ตอนนี้ มาดูวิธีแปลงขั้นตอนเหล่านี้เป็นโค้ดเพื่อแปลง PPTX เป็น SVG ใน Python
แปลง PPTX เป็น SVG ใน Python
ในการแปลงงานนำเสนอ PowerPoint เป็นภาพ SVG คุณจะต้องสำรวจผ่านสไลด์ต่างๆ เมื่อคุณเข้าถึงสไลด์แล้ว คุณสามารถบันทึกเป็นภาพ SVG ได้อย่างง่ายดาย มาดูวิธีแปลงสไลด์ในไฟล์ PPT/PPTX เป็นภาพ SVG ใน Python
- โหลดไฟล์ PPT/PPTX โดยใช้คลาสการนำเสนอ
- วนซ้ำสไลด์โดยใช้คอลเลกชัน Presentation.slides
- แปลงแต่ละสไลด์เป็น SVG โดยใช้วิธี Slide.writeassvg()
ตัวอย่างโค้ดต่อไปนี้แสดงวิธีการแปลงสไลด์ในไฟล์ PPTX เป็นรูปภาพ SVG ใน Python
import aspose.slides as slides
# โหลดงานนำเสนอ
with slides.Presentation("presentation.pptx") as presentation:
# วนรอบสไลด์
for slide in presentation.slides:
# ส่งออกสไลด์เป็นรูปแบบ SVG
with open("presentation_slide_{0}.svg".format(str(slide.slide_number)), "wb") as file:
slide.write_as_svg(file)
ภาพหน้าจอต่อไปนี้แสดงสไลด์ PPT หลังจากแปลงเป็นภาพ SVG
Python PPT เป็น SVG Converter - รับใบอนุญาตฟรี
คุณสามารถ รับใบอนุญาตชั่วคราวได้ฟรี เพื่อลองใช้ Aspose.Slides for Python โดยไม่มีข้อจำกัดในการประเมิน
บทสรุป
การแปลง PowerPoint PPT/PPTX เป็น SVG มีประโยชน์ในหลายกรณี เช่น สำหรับสไลด์โชว์ การเรนเดอร์คุณภาพสูง/การพิมพ์สไลด์ ฯลฯ ในบทความนี้ คุณได้เรียนรู้วิธีแปลง PowerPoint PPT หรือ PPTX เป็น SVG ใน Python คุณสามารถติดตั้ง Aspose.Slides for Python และรวมการแปลง PowerPoint เป็น SVG ในแอปพลิเคชัน Python ของคุณได้อย่างง่ายดาย นอกจากนี้ คุณสามารถสำรวจเพิ่มเติมเกี่ยวกับ Aspose.Slides for Python โดยใช้ เอกสารประกอบ นอกจากนี้ คุณสามารถแจ้งให้เราทราบเกี่ยวกับข้อสงสัยของคุณผ่านทาง ฟอรัม